This is a fantastic cupboard go to during the week that’ll give you the taste of Italy. Apart from the taste, our favourite thing about this recipe is that it’s ready in under 20 mins.
1Cook the tagliatelle in a large pan of boiling, salted water for about 10 mins, until tender.
2Meanwhile, fry the onion in the oil for 5 mins until soft. Add the garlic and fry for 30 seconds.
3Add the canned cherry tomatoes and chilli flakes. Bring to the boil, reduce the heat and simmer for 5 mins, now add the olives. Stir in half the basil leaves and stir through the sardines. Season with salt and fresh ground pepper.
4Strain the tagliatelle and mix with the sauce. Serve with the rest of the chopped basil and some grated parmesan if you wish. Enjoy!
400 g Canned Cherry Tomatoes
120 g Caned Sardines in Tomato Sauce
300 g Tagliatelle
1 Onion, finely chopped
2 tbsp Olive Oil
1 Garlic Clove, finely chopped
75 g Black Olives
Pinch of Chilli Flakes
Handful of Basil
Grate Parmesan, to serve (optional)
